Subject: A notion for very compact EGTB bitbase files where one side is dominant

Considering files like this one:
ftp://ftp.cis.uab.edu/pub/hyatt/TB/tbs/kqqqkr.tbs

I think we can make a more compact bitbase representation.

The only really interesting positions are where the dominant side does not
dominate.

From the above file, that boils down to this set:

wtm: Lost in   0:         14415
wtm: Lost in   1:          5898
wtm: Lost in   2:          3397
wtm: Lost in   3:          1730

wtm: Draws:               52698

btm: Draws:              495121

btm: Mate in   4:         12110
btm: Mate in   3:         31861
btm: Mate in   2:         53435
btm: Mate in   1:        123889

A total of 794,554 positions in this case.

I think a way to encode that set in a very compact way will be to create a
perfect hash for just those positions and publish the function. (20 bits is all
that are needed and 800K entries at that size for a total of about 3 MB).

Another possibility would be to have two bit vectors (one for losses and one for
draws).

The nice thing about the bit vectors in a really sparse set is that they would
RLL compress a huge amount.
